PHOENIX– Tonight, the Cavaliers take on the Phoenix Suns in their 67th game of the season.
It’s also the 67th game of the season for LeBron James, who has yet to miss one.
In his 15-year career, James has never played all 82 regular season games. The closest he came was in 2008-09 when he suited up for 81. In 2004-05 he took the court for 80 contests.
If his body holds up, he said playing in all 82 games is something he would want to do this year.
“I want to play every game as it is today,” James said at Cavs’ shootaround.
